    Hey, I noticed there might be a few people out there who have a next gen console (PS4, XboxOne). I was going to mention that Disney Infinity 3.0 is probably one of the best games I've played in a long time. Especially if you are looking for a solid couch co-op experience (this after being so let down from the new EA Battlefront). And for the Star Wars gamer, Infinity has a lot of content. The figures are pretty detailed as well. Plus, it offers a nice racing component, building and more.

    We got Infinity 3.0 for our son for Christmas. I was playing with him in the Force Awakens world the other day. Good fun. The game has certainly come a long way since 1.0 (which we got second hand.)

    Only issue is I got myself stuck. I was on a mission to take mouse droids to various locations, and fell into an enclosed area. The only way out was to jump and pull up on hand rails (which you can't do holding a mouse droid). So now the droid is stuck and I can't get it out lol. Little design flaw.

    Yes, we were prompted to get Infinity after the lackluster couch co-op of EA's Battlefront (which wasn't near the package of Battlefront 2 back in the day). My wife and I were hoping to find a Star Wars game we could play together, and are very happy with the Star Wars components of Infinity. So far, we have Twilight of the Republic (which is great) and Rise of the Empire (which is also very cool). There's a lot of game variety within each game. But yes, the figures can be a little pricey. So it's best if you can get them for Christmas or a Birthday. However, you can sometimes find a special at the big box retail. For example, we got the starter pack that came with the base, two figures (Ahsoka and Anakin) and the Twlight of the Republic game pack for 60.00. Plus, you can sometimes find figures and game packs for relatively cheap at used game stores etc.
